Regenerated yarns are a testament to the principles of the circular economy. They originate from post-consumer waste such as discarded clothing and textiles. These fibers are meticulously processed and transformed into new, high-quality yarns.
This process effectively diverts waste from landfills and reduces the demand for virgin materials. By adopting regenerated yarns, manufacturers like Hengbang Textile are contributing to a cleaner environment while conserving precious natural resources.
The production of regenerated yarns involves a series of complex yet environmentally friendly steps. First, the collected waste textiles are sorted according to their fiber types, colors, and conditions.
Then, they go through a rigorous cleaning process to remove dirt, stains, and any chemical residues. After that, the cleaned textiles are shredded into small pieces and further processed into fibers. These fibers are then spun into yarns using advanced machinery.
Among the various types of regenerated yarns, air-jet spun yarns, made using cutting-edge air-jet spinning technology, stand out. This innovative process harnesses the power of high-speed airflows to entangle and twist loose fibers, forming continuous, strong, and lightweight yarns.
What are the results? The yarns possess exceptional softness, durability, and an unparalleled hand-feel, making them highly suitable for a wide range of textile applications.
Air-jet spinning technology has several unique features. It operates at a much higher speed compared to traditional spinning methods, which significantly improves production efficiency.
The high-speed airflows not only entangle the fibers but also create a unique structure within the yarn. This structure gives the yarn excellent bulkiness and elasticity, enhancing its performance in different textile products.

Beyond their environmental credentials, regenerated yarns offer practical advantages to both manufacturers and consumers. They provide cost-effectiveness by leveraging existing waste streams and reducing dependence on raw materials.
Additionally, the enhanced performance characteristics of air-jet spun yarns, such as their softness and breathability, enhance the user experience, making them a favorite for premium clothing and home textiles.
For manufacturers, using regenerated yarns can help reduce production costs in the long run. Although the initial investment in the recycling and processing equipment may be high, the savings from using cheaper waste materials as raw sources can offset this cost over time.
Moreover, as the demand for sustainable products grows, manufacturers can gain a competitive edge in the market by offering eco-friendly yarns.
For consumers, the practical benefits of regenerated yarns are obvious. The softness and breathability of these yarns make the products more comfortable to wear or use.
For example, bedding made from regenerated yarns can provide a better sleep experience as they allow air to circulate, keeping the body cool and dry. The durability of these yarns also means that the products can last longer, providing better value for money.
